2. Hudson Valley Wine Country
3. History of the Oldest Wine Region in America
4. The French Hugenots planted the first vines in New Paltz (now
part of Ulster County) in 1677, 100 years before any vines were
planted in what is now California. 5. 1827, Quaker RobertUnderhill,
who had established a self-sustaining community at Croton Point,
planted grapevines brought from Europe. Although Underhills attempt
to cultivate these vines failed, that didnt stop him. Over the next
two decadeshe cross-bred native and European vines and the results
paid off - grapes with wonderful flavor growing on vines hardy
enough to survive in this climate.
